Investor Kevin O'Leary Shifts Strategy: From Cryptocurrency to Renewable Energy
The investment world has recently witnessed significant changes in the asset preferences of key players. Prominent investor Kevin O’Leary has explicitly shifted his investment focus from cryptocurrency to the energy infrastructure sector, marking a strategic transformation that reflects emerging market trends.
Shift of Focus from Digital Assets to Real Assets
O’Leary expressed his view that power generation infrastructure offers more promising value prospects compared to Bitcoin in the current market conditions. According to analysis from NS3.AI, this decision is not merely a change in investment preference but a deep reflection on how the digital economy landscape has changed. This renowned investor prefers tangible assets that generate actual cash flow rather than relying on the high volatility of digital tokens.
Market Dynamics Redirecting Investor Attention
This capital shift indicates that top-tier investors are increasingly recognizing the fundamental value in renewable energy projects over cryptocurrency speculation. O’Leary’s strategic choice to shift his investment paradigm serves as an important indicator of shifting market sentiment. This trend shows that tangible assets with clear utility and measurable returns are becoming more attractive to institutional investors, shifting focus from the more speculative blockchain ecosystem and digital tokens toward infrastructure supporting the global energy transition.
